2. How can I prepare for typhoon season in Tseung Kwan O?


Here are some steps you can take to prepare for typhoon season in Tseung Kwan O:

1. Stay informed: Monitor weather reports and alerts from reliable sources, and pay attention to any warnings issued by the local government or typhoon signal changes.

2. Create an emergency plan: Have a plan in place for what to do in case of a typhoon. This includes knowing the locations of evacuation shelters and having an evacuation route mapped out.

3. Stock up on essentials: Make sure you have enough food, water, batteries, flashlights, and other necessary supplies to last for several days in case of power outages or transportation disruptions.

4. Secure your home: Make any necessary repairs or reinforcements to your home to ensure it can withstand strong winds and heavy rain. Trim trees and remove any loose objects that could become projectiles in high winds.

5. Stay connected: Keep your phone charged and have a backup means of communication, such as a battery-powered radio, in case of power outages.

6. Protect important documents: Store important documents (such as passports, insurance papers, etc.) in waterproof containers or bags to protect them from water damage.

7. Evacuate if necessary: Follow instructions from local authorities regarding evacuations or other safety measures.

By following these steps and being prepared, you can help ensure the safety of yourself and your loved ones during typhoon season in Tseung Kwan O.

7. Are there any dangerous animals or insects to watch out for in Tseung Kwan O?


Yes, there are some dangerous animals and insects that can be found in Tseung Kwan O. Some of the potentially dangerous animals include venomous snakes such as cobras and kraits, as well as scorpions and spiders. There have also been cases of wild boars and monkeys attacking humans, so it is important to be cautious when encountering these animals. In terms of insects, there are a few species of bees and wasps that can deliver painful stings, as well as mosquitoes carrying diseases such as Dengue fever. It is advisable to take necessary precautions and seek medical attention if bitten or stung by any of these creatures.

14. Can you recommend any reliable healthcare facilities or doctors in Tseung Kwan O?

Yes, there are several reliable healthcare facilities and doctors in Tseung Kwan O. Some popular options include Tseung Kwan O Hospital, Haven of Hope Hospital, and Tseng Choi Clinic. It would be best to do some research and read reviews to find the right fit for your specific needs.

15. What actions should I take if I witness any crime or suspicious activity while in Tseung Kwon O?


If you witness any crime or suspicious activity while in Tseung Kwon O, you should immediately report it to the nearest police station or call the emergency hotline at 999. It is important to provide as much information as possible, such as the location, description of the individuals involved, and any relevant details. Do not confront or approach the individuals involved, but keep a safe distance and wait for the police to arrive. 18. Is it safe to drink tap water in Tseung Kwan O or should I stick to bottled water for health reasons?


It is generally safe to drink tap water in Tseung Kwan O, as the drinking water supply goes through strict purification processes before being distributed to households. However, some people may still prefer to drink bottled water for personal health and taste preferences.
